Introduction

Here is a deck inspired by my previous Ents deck ("Ents are ready"). I wanted to keep the same canvas, but lower the initial and general threat. CĂ­rdan the Shipwright + Narya is good and thematic in readying the Ents, but gets a high threat and he is sometimes redundant with Faramir's ability. So I replaced him with Merry who is just incredibly handy here.

Strategy

Elrond brings the drawing sphere, improve the Wellinghall Preserver healing, easies the payment for Ents up (attach Steward of Gondor to him), and has great stats. Attach Light of Valinor and Magic Ring to make double or triple use of that stats. By the way the general stats are massive on this deck, so the setup is really important to make all that potential assets work.

Faramir will accelerate the setup, thanks to the access to Steward of Gondor, A Very Good Tale and Sneak Attack. To mirror its ally avatar and boost the questing power of the deck, I included The One Ring and Power of Command which will be attached to that Gondorian captain.

Merry stabilizes the threat and gives you time to comfortably settle. He and his Hobbit Pony is a micro-combo that I like. Of course one may prefer always committing Merry to the quest then readying it with Unexpected Courage. However there are many cases where a punitive encounter cards effect apply to committed characters (very risky since Merry has only 2 HP), or simply where one doesn't want to progress too fast to the next quest step. Plus, the Hobbit Pony costs 0. To assist him in order to do a more judicious decision about committing to the quest or exhausting to reduce the threat, I added Henamarth Riversong, who is unique hence a good target for Power of Command bonus too. Eventually, Merry as an Hobbit synergizes well with the Ents via The Dam Bursts which serves the readying theme, and the Hobbit optimizes Drinking Song's effect.

Errand-rider moves and smoothes the resources of that tri-sphere (quadri-sphere in fact) deck.

The rest is straight-forward : you try to play Ents quickly ! Some people like to put multiple copies of Treebeard in the deck, but that's not absolutely crucial here since Faramir does a part of the job, so the Treebeard's readying action will be less requested than usual. Anyway neutral Treebeard is a great candidate to trigger a profitable A Very Good Tale.

Adjustments

You can add Will of the West to the list if the scenario hugely delves your deck.
